Looking for the best in line water filter for ice maker? You’re not alone. Many homeowners want cleaner, better-tasting ice and water straight from their refrigerator without the hassle of replacing bulky internal filters. An in-line system sits directly in your water supply line—usually under the sink or behind the fridge—and quietly does the heavy lifting of removing chlorine, sediment, odors, and other impurities. It’s a simple upgrade that makes a real difference in taste and protects your appliance over time.

I am a Sears trained appliance technician and a trick I picked up along the way is to install a cheaper inline filter like this to pre-filter the water going to your frig. Then you change this cheap $10 filter every six months and save the expensive one in the frig to ONCE per year.”

Complete Buying Guide for In Line Water Filter For Ice Maker

Essential Factors We Consider

When evaluating the best in line water filter for ice maker, we prioritize several key criteria. First, **compatibility** with your existing plumbing—whether you have quick-connect tubing or threaded lines—is critical. Next, **filtration capacity** matters: some filters last up to 20,000 gallons, while others need replacement every six months. Look for **NSF certifications**, especially against Standard 42 for chlorine, taste, and odor reduction. Ease of installation and replacement also rank highly, as does the ability to produce **clear, odor-free ice**. Finally, consider whether you need just a filter or a full kit with valves and connectors.

Budget Planning

The price range for in line water filter for ice maker systems varies widely—from under $20 for basic models to over $80 for premium kits. Entry-level options like the HYDROVOS or T33 filters offer excellent value for light users, while kits such as the Universal Inline Filter Kit provide more components but at a higher initial cost. Remember to factor in **ongoing replacement costs**: buying in bulk (like a pack of two) often saves money long-term. Also, consider labor savings—many kits enable DIY installation, eliminating plumber fees.

Frequently Asked Questions

Q: How often should I replace my in line water filter for ice maker?

A: Most manufacturers recommend replacing your inline water filter for icemaker every 6 months under normal usage, though high-capacity models like the Watts Premier can last up to 5 years or 20,000 gallons. If you notice reduced water flow, strange tastes, or cloudy ice, it’s time for a change regardless of the timer.

Q: Can I install an in line water filter for ice maker myself?

A: Absolutely! Nearly all modern in line water filter for ice maker kits are designed for DIY installation. Models with quick-connect fittings or twist-lock mechanisms require no tools, while threaded versions may need basic wrenches or pliers. Clear instructions and color-coded parts make the process accessible even for first-time installers.

Q: Will an inline filter affect my refrigerator’s water pressure?

A: A properly sized inline water filter for icemaker typically has minimal impact on water pressure. However, extremely restrictive filters or clogged cartridges can slow flow. Opt for filters rated for your expected gallonage and replace them on schedule to maintain optimal performance.

Q: Do I need a special kit or can I use a standalone filter?

A: You can use either approach. Standalone filters work well if you already have water lines installed, while complete kits include tubing, valves, and connectors—ideal for new installations. Choose based on whether you’re retrofitting or building out a full system.

Q: Are NSF-certified filters worth the extra cost?

A: Yes. NSF certification confirms that a inline water filter for icemaker meets strict public health standards for material safety and contaminant reduction. While uncertified options exist, certified filters provide verified performance and peace of mind—especially important for drinking water and food preparation.
